Among the sea turtles, orientation and navigation have been studied most thoroughly in loggerhead ( Caretta caretta) and green turtles ( Chelonia mydas ). These two species have similar life histories and are highly migratory. In the typical case, females lay clutches of 100-150 eggs and bury them in the sand of the nesting beach.

The ancient resident of the Greek seas. Loggerhead turtles are 75-100 cm long and they weigh 100-135 kilos, although they may be even larger. They live for more than 100 years and are a migratory species. Females return to lay their eggs on the same beaches on which they hatched. The loggerhead turtle (Caretta caretta) may grow to over one meter long and weigh around 110 kg or more. It reaches sexual maturity at around 35 years of age. This turtle is characterised by the large head and powerful jaws, which are used by immatures and adults in benthic habitats to crush the shells of molluscs and crustacean prey.

Mating System. polygynandrous (promiscuous) Peak mat­ing sea­son for Caretta caretta oc­curs in the early sum­mer months. Dur­ing this time, males re­main in the wa­ters off­shore of the nest­ing beach, while fe­males al­ter­nate be­tween mat­ing in the water, nest­ing on land, and feed­ing in es­tu­ar­ies and reefs.

The generic name Caretta was introduced by Rafinesque (1814). The specific name caretta was first used by Linnaeus (1758). The name Caretta is a latinized version of the French word "caret", meaning turtle, tortoise, or sea turtle. Small Caretta caretta may be confused with Kemp's Ridley (Lepidochelys kempii) turtles in the Gulf of Mexico or along the west Atlantic coast.Loggerhead turtles can be distinguished from Kemp's ridleys by their larger size and brown color. Loggerhead turtles can be distinguished from the green turtle (Chelonia mydas) by the former's thick horny scutes and pointier head.

Caretta sea turtle has a hard shell, with 5 square plates on each side. The shell can reach up to 120 cm, but usually, it is not more than 100 cm. The weight of the turtle usually reaches 100-150 kg, but can exceed 450 kg in exceptional cases, and can live 47-67 years. It eats mainly jellyfish, molluscs, crustaceans and, rarely, algae.
